Skip to content

Commit

Permalink
Merge pull request #813 from CDLUC3/543-accessibility-fixes-identifie…
Browse files Browse the repository at this point in the history
…r-page

Accessibility landing and basic edit pages "forms" for #543
  • Loading branch information
sfisher authored Feb 20, 2025
2 parents 1fb6aad + 66a08cd commit cf00eb8
Show file tree
Hide file tree
Showing 2 changed files with 40 additions and 40 deletions.
44 changes: 22 additions & 22 deletions templates/manage/details.html
Original file line number Diff line number Diff line change
Expand Up @@ -24,9 +24,9 @@ <h2 class="heading__icon-4">{% trans "About the Identifier" %}</h2>
<div class="row vertical-buffer-bot">
<div class="col-md-8">
<div class="row">
<label class="col-md-4 vertical-buffer-xxs">{% trans "Identifier" %}:</label>
<div class="col-md-8 vertical-buffer-bot-md"><strong>{% identifier_display id_text testPrefixes %}</strong></div>
<label class="col-md-4 vertical-buffer-xxs">{% trans "Identifier as URL" %}:</label>
<label for="identifier_info" class="col-md-4 vertical-buffer-xxs">{% trans "Identifier" %}:</label>
<div id="identifier_info" class="col-md-8 vertical-buffer-bot-md"><strong>{% identifier_display id_text testPrefixes %}</strong></div>
<label for="url_to_copy" class="col-md-4 vertical-buffer-xxs">{% trans "Identifier as URL" %}:</label>
<div class="col-md-7">
<div id="id_as_url__box" class="vertical-buffer-xxs">
<span id="url_to_copy">{{ id_as_url }}</span>
Expand Down Expand Up @@ -86,15 +86,15 @@ <h2 class="heading__icon-9">{% trans "About the Identified Object" %}</h2>
</div>
</div>
<div class="row vertical-buffer-bot">
<label class="col-sm-2">{{internal_profile.target.displayName}}: </label>
<div class="col-sm-7">{% display_value identifier internal_profile.target %}</div>
<label for="internal_profile_target" class="col-sm-2">{{internal_profile.target.displayName}}: </label>
<div id="internal_profile_target" class="col-sm-7">{% display_value identifier internal_profile.target %}</div>
</div>

{% if not has_block_data %}
{% for e in current_profile.elements %}
<div class="row vertical-buffer-bot">
<label class="col-sm-2">{{e.displayName}}:</label>
<div class="col-sm-7">{% display_value identifier e %}</div>
<label for="an-element{{forloop.counter}}" class="col-sm-2">{{e.displayName}}:</label>
<div id="an-element{{forloop.counter}}" class="col-sm-7">{% display_value identifier e %}</div>
</div>
{% endfor %}
{% endif %}
Expand All @@ -117,41 +117,41 @@ <h2 class="heading__icon-9">{% trans "About the Identified Object" %}</h2>
<hr/>
<div class="row vertical-buffer-bot">
<div class="inline-header">
<h2 class="heading__icon-4">{% trans "About the Identifier's Status" %}</h2>
<h2 class="heading__icon-4">{% trans "About the Identifier's Status" %} kdlkjklsjfkslj</h2>
</div>
</div>
<div class="row vertical-buffer-bot">
<label class="col-sm-2">{{internal_profile.owner.displayName}}:</label>
<div class="col-sm-7">{% display_value identifier internal_profile.owner %}</div>
<label for="profile_owner" class="col-sm-2">{{internal_profile.owner.displayName}}:</label>
<div id="profile_owner" class="col-sm-7">{% display_value identifier internal_profile.owner %}</div>
</div>
<div class="row vertical-buffer-bot">
<label class="col-sm-2">{{internal_profile.ownergroup.displayName}}:</label>
<div class="col-sm-7">{% display_value identifier internal_profile.ownergroup %}</div>
<label for="ownergroup" class="col-sm-2">{{internal_profile.ownergroup.displayName}}:</label>
<div id="ownergroup" class="col-sm-7">{% display_value identifier internal_profile.ownergroup %}</div>
</div>
<div class="row vertical-buffer-bot">
<label class="col-sm-2">{{internal_profile.created.displayName}}:</label>
<div class="col-sm-7">{% display_value identifier internal_profile.created %}</div>
<label for="created_displayname" class="col-sm-2">{{internal_profile.created.displayName}}:</label>
<div id="created_displayname" class="col-sm-7">{% display_value identifier internal_profile.created %}</div>
</div>
<div class="row vertical-buffer-bot">
<label class="col-sm-2">{{internal_profile.updated.displayName}}:</label>
<div class="col-sm-7">{% display_value identifier internal_profile.updated %}</div>
<label for="updated_displayname" class="col-sm-2">{{internal_profile.updated.displayName}}:</label>
<div id="updated_displayname" class="col-sm-7">{% display_value identifier internal_profile.updated %}</div>
</div>
<div class="row vertical-buffer-bot">
<label class="col-sm-2">{{internal_profile.status.displayName}}:</label>
<div class="col-sm-7">{{pub_status}}</div>
<label for="status_displayname" class="col-sm-2">{{internal_profile.status.displayName}}:</label>
<div id="status_displayname" class="col-sm-7">{{pub_status}}</div>
</div>

{% if stat_reason %}
<div class="row vertical-buffer-bot">
<label class="col-sm-2">&nbsp;</label>
<div class="col-sm-7">{{ stat_reason }}</div>
<label for="stat_reason" class="col-sm-2">&nbsp;</label>
<div id="stat_reason" class="col-sm-7">{{ stat_reason }}</div>
</div>
{% endif %}

{% if pub_status == 'public' %}
<div class="row vertical-buffer-bot">
<label class="col-sm-2">{{internal_profile.export.displayName}}</label>
<div class="col-sm-7">{% display_value identifier internal_profile.export %}</div>
<label for="internal_profile_export" class="col-sm-2">{{internal_profile.export.displayName}}</label>
<div id="internal_profile_export"class="col-sm-7">{% display_value identifier internal_profile.export %}</div>
</div>
{% endif %}

Expand Down
36 changes: 18 additions & 18 deletions templates/manage/edit.html
Original file line number Diff line number Diff line change
Expand Up @@ -16,14 +16,14 @@
<input name="simpleToAdvanced" id="simpleToAdvanced" type="hidden" value="False"/>

<div class="fcontrol__group-inline general__form-element-group">
<label for="account_username" class="fcontrol__text-label-inline general__form-label">{% trans "Identifier" %}</label>
<div class="fcontrol__text-nofield">
<label for="lbl_identifier_display" class="fcontrol__text-label-inline general__form-label">{% trans "Identifier" %}</label>
<div id="lbl_identifier_display" class="fcontrol__text-nofield">
<strong>{% identifier_display id_text testPrefixes %}</strong>
</div>
</div>

<div class="fcontrol__group-inline general__form-element-group">
<label for="account_username" class="fcontrol__text-label-inline general__form-label">{% trans "Identifier as URL" %}</label>
<label for="url_to_copy" class="fcontrol__text-label-inline general__form-label">{% trans "Identifier as URL" %}</label>
<div id="id_as_url__box" class="fcontrol__text-nofield">
<span id="url_to_copy">{{ id_as_url }}</span>
<span id="copy_message">{% trans "Link copied to your clipboard" %}</span>
Expand Down Expand Up @@ -78,26 +78,26 @@ <h2 class="heading__icon-4">{% trans "About the Identifier" %}</h2>
</div>
</div>
<div class="fcontrol__group-inline general__form-element-group">
<label for="account_username" class="fcontrol__text-label-inline general__form-label">{{internal_profile.owner.displayName}}</label>
<div class="fcontrol__text-nofield">{% display_value identifier internal_profile.owner %}</div>
<label for="internal_profile_owner" class="fcontrol__text-label-inline general__form-label">{{internal_profile.owner.displayName}}</label>
<div id="internal_profile_owner" class="fcontrol__text-nofield">{% display_value identifier internal_profile.owner %}</div>
</div>
<div class="fcontrol__group-inline general__form-element-group">
<label for="account_username" class="fcontrol__text-label-inline general__form-label">{{internal_profile.ownergroup.displayName}}</label>
<div class="fcontrol__text-nofield">{% display_value identifier internal_profile.ownergroup %}</div>
<label for="internal_profile_ownergroup" class="fcontrol__text-label-inline general__form-label">{{internal_profile.ownergroup.displayName}}</label>
<div id="internal_profile_ownergroup" class="fcontrol__text-nofield">{% display_value identifier internal_profile.ownergroup %}</div>
</div>
<div class="fcontrol__group-inline general__form-element-group">
<label for="account_username" class="fcontrol__text-label-inline general__form-label">{{internal_profile.created.displayName}}</label>
<div class="fcontrol__text-nofield">{% display_value identifier internal_profile.created %}</div>
<label for="internal_profile_created" class="fcontrol__text-label-inline general__form-label">{{internal_profile.created.displayName}}</label>
<div id="internal_profile_created" class="fcontrol__text-nofield">{% display_value identifier internal_profile.created %}</div>
</div>
<div class="fcontrol__group-inline general__form-element-group">
<label for="account_username" class="fcontrol__text-label-inline general__form-label">{{internal_profile.updated.displayName}}</label>
<div class="fcontrol__text-nofield">{% display_value identifier internal_profile.updated %}</div>
<label for="internal_profile_updated" class="fcontrol__text-label-inline general__form-label">{{internal_profile.updated.displayName}}</label>
<div id="internal_profile_updated" class="fcontrol__text-nofield">{% display_value identifier internal_profile.updated %}</div>
</div>


<div class="fieldset-stacked" role="group" aria-labelledby="fieldset-publish">
<div class="fieldset-inline create__form-element-group" role="group" aria-labelledby="status">
<span id="status" class="fieldset-inline__legend create__inline-nested-legend">{{internal_profile.status.displayName}}</span>
<div class="fieldset-stacked" role="group">
<fieldset class="fieldset-inline create__form-element-group" role="group" aria-labelledby="status">
<legend id="status" class="fieldset-inline__legend create__inline-nested-legend">{{internal_profile.status.displayName}}</legend>
{% if orig_status == 'reserved' %}
<label for="_status_reserved" class="fcontrol__radio-label-inline">
<input id="_status_reserved" class="fcontrol__radio-button-stacked" type="radio" value="reserved" name="_status"
Expand Down Expand Up @@ -128,7 +128,7 @@ <h2 class="heading__icon-4">{% trans "About the Identifier" %}</h2>
{% else %}
{% help_icon "decide_public_unavail" _("on making an identifier public or unavailable") %}
{% endif %}
</div>
</fieldset>
<div id="unavailable_reason_row"
{% if pub_status == 'unavailable' %}
style="display: visible;"
Expand All @@ -145,8 +145,8 @@ <h2 class="heading__icon-4">{% trans "About the Identifier" %}</h2>
{% endif %}
class="fcontrol__text-field-inline" />
</div>
<div id="harv_index" class="fieldset-inline create__form-element-group" role="group" aria-labelledby="fieldset-harvesting">
<span id="fieldset-harvesting" class="fieldset-inline__legend create__inline-nested-legend">{% trans "Allow harvesting/indexing?" %}</span>
<fieldset id="harv_index" class="fieldset-inline create__form-element-group" role="group" aria-labelledby="fieldset-harvesting">
<legend id="fieldset-harvesting" class="fieldset-inline__legend create__inline-nested-legend">{% trans "Allow harvesting/indexing?" %}</legend>
<label for="export_yes" class="fcontrol__radio-label-inline">
<input id="export_yes" class="fcontrol__radio-button-stacked" type="radio" value="yes" name="_export"
{% if export == 'yes' %}
Expand All @@ -162,7 +162,7 @@ <h2 class="heading__icon-4">{% trans "About the Identifier" %}</h2>
> <span>{% trans "No" %}</span>
</label>
{% help_icon "decide_export" _("on harvesting/indexing") %}
</div>
</fieldset>
</div>


Expand Down

0 comments on commit cf00eb8

Please sign in to comment.